| Subject: drm/i915: Avoid tweaking evaluation thresholds on Baytrail v3 |

| Certain Baytrails, namely the 4 cpu core variants, have been |
| plaqued by spurious system hangs, mostly occurring with light loads. |
| |
| Multiple bisects by various people point to a commit which changes the |
| reclocking strategy for Baytrail to follow its bigger brethen: |
| commit 8fb55197e64d ("drm/i915: Agressive downclocking on Baytrail") |
| |
| There is also a review comment attached to this commit from Deepak S |
| on avoiding punit access on Cherryview and thus it was excluded on |
| common reclocking path. By taking the same approach and omitting |
| the punit access by not tweaking the thresholds when the hardware |
| has been asked to move into different frequency, considerable gains |
| in stability have been observed. |
| |
| With J1900 box, light render/video load would end up in system hang |
| in usually less than 12 hours. With this patch applied, the cumulative |
| uptime has now been 34 days without issues. To provoke system hang, |
| light loads on both render and bsd engines in parallel have been used: |
| glxgears >/dev/null 2>/dev/null & |
| mpv --vo=vaapi --hwdec=vaapi --loop=inf vid.mp4 |
| |
| So far, author has not witnessed system hang with above load |
| and this patch applied. Reports from the tenacious people at |
| kernel bugzilla are also promising. |
| |
| Considering that the punit access frequency with this patch is |
| considerably less, there is a possibility that this will push |
| the, still unknown, root cause past the triggering point on most loads. |
| |
| But as we now can reliably reproduce the hang independently, |
| we can reduce the pain that users are having and use a |
| static thresholds until a root cause is found. |
